Please sync openafs 1.6.0-1 (universe) from Debian unstable (main)

This fixes a multiarch-related FTBFS (bug 831287).

Changelog entries since current oneiric version 1.6.0~pre7-2:

openafs (1.6.0-1) unstable; urgency=low

  * New upstream stable release.
    - Rx NAT pings are not enabled until peer has answered
    - Numerous fixes to command argument parsing
    - Avoid crashing on host table exhaustion and defer clients instead
    - Rx connection reference counting is enabled
    - An Rx connection reference count leak is fixed in bulkstat
    - Handle unparsable directory objects
    - Handle Kerberos credential cache errors in aklog
  * Generate stub header files that include the actual system header when
    building libuafs instead of symlinking h to the appropriate directory.
    Fixes build failures now that Debian has switched to multiarch and
    moved some of the system headers.  (Closes: #639063, LP #831287)
  * Fix another Doxygen call to generate a configuration file, and remove
    the generated configuration files after Doxygen runs.
  * Update CellServDB to the 2011-08-14 release.

 -- Russ Allbery <rra at debian.org>  Thu, 01 Sep 2011 18:43:02 -0700
